There are a number of html encryption programs. Most of them are javascript based and some of them are better than others.
Again, the problem is that, no matter how good the encryption is, it must be decrypted to be rendered by the browser. So if someone really wants to get it, it won't be that hard (just load up a copy of NN 4x and view source).
